2024 Honda Pilot: First Look at the New Spied Prototype

During its testing on public roads, a prototype of the forthcoming 2024 Honda Pilot crossover was seen by several photographers. Thanks to that, we got an early look at this potential competitor to the Chevrolet Traverse. Even though the new SUV is hidden, it looks like it’s pretty far along in the development process.

The front end and rear fascia have been updated, and we can anticipate a highly stylish interior design. The new model, like the one that came before it, will include three rows of seating, each of which will be very comfortable.

2024 Honda Pilot Exterior Changes

The next-generation Honda Pilot will be based on the Global Light unibody design that was used for the Acura MDX. Even while the skin-tight camouflage does an excellent job to cover some of the body lines, we can tell from a quick glance that the next-generation Pilot will most likely look quite similar to the model that is now in production.

The front end of the crossover has a somewhat more menacing look due to the large, vertical grille as well as the flat hood. There is still a rear hatch spoiler that has a sporty appearance, despite the fact that the taillights of the car are completely concealed by a vinyl cover at the rear. Anyway, expect the Black Edition package to make this SUV sportier thanks to its black grille, wheels, and more.

Interior Features

Given that the new 2024 Honda Pilot is built on the Acura MDX’s platform, the inside should be incredibly comfy. The second row offers 38.4 inches of back legroom, which is more than enough. However, with 31.9 inches of legroom, the third row is ideal for youngsters. With folding rows, cargo capacity may vary from 16.5 cubic feet to 109.2 cubic feet.

The Pilot is very roomy SUV, as you can see. As standard equipment, the Pilot comes with satellite radio,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, an 8-inch touchscreen, automatic temperature control for three zones, and the full suite of Honda Sensing driver assistance systems.

2024 Honda Pilot Powertrain Specs

It is anticipated that a V-6 engine with 3.5 liters of displacement would provide propulsion for the 2024 Honda Pilot. The engine that is being used currently is being manufactured to generate 290 horsepower and 267 pound-feet of torque. It uses a automatic gearbox with ten gears, and the default front wheels setup.

Nevertheless, you may rely on all-wheel drive as a feature that is available as an option. Additionally, a plug-in hybrid variant is anticipated, but particulars about this variant are yet unknown. Honda could utilize the same 2.0-liter engine and dual-motor setup as the current Honda Accord Hybrid.

2204 Honda Pilot Price and Release Date

Recent spy photos provide evidence that the 2024 Honda Pilot will be updated. Despite not being quite as well-known as its smaller brother, the CR-V, the Honda Pilot vehicle is nevertheless a crucial part of the Honda portfolio. Honda claims that they were able to sell around 123,813 Pilots in the US last year.

Based on information that we got, the forthcoming SUV will probably be introduced in 2023 as a 2024 model. Although the next model’s pricing is not yet known, we anticipate that it will cost around $40,000 for the base model, while the Black Edition is expected to be around $50,000.
